How to Be a Bright Young Thing with Denis Broci, The Fumoir Bar, Claridge's Hotel London

The Bright Young Things were a group of rich, indulgent aristocrats who between the two wars entertained themselves by dressing up, posing and performing.

All this gaiety was caught on camera by the incomparable and controversial Cecil Beaton. One thing is for sure, if they were alive now, all their fun would be had at Claridge’s with cocktails conceived by our guest today!

Denis Broci makes you feel like a Bright Young Thing when you step into Claridge’s Bar or The Fumoir Bar - two of the glamorous spots in the world.

Today we are celebrating the release of the cocktail book, Cecil Beaton: Mixing with the Bright Young Things, which Denis, as Manager of both bars at Claridge’s, curated with a list of sixty-four drinks from the 1920’s and 1930’s, the ‘Golden Age’ of cocktails.

Needless to say we began with a Bee’s Knees and ended with our cocktail of the week, the Fumoir Negroni!

This particular version is Claridge’s signature cocktail in the Fumoir Bar and was created to celebrate the 100-year anniversary of the Negroni cocktail in 2019.

Ingredients:

  • 25ml ( 5⁄6 oz) Hepple Gin
  • 25ml ( 5⁄6 oz) Campari
  • 18ml ( 3⁄5 oz) Martini Rosso
  • 7ml ( 1⁄5 oz) Punt e Mes Carpano
  • 3.5g ( 1⁄8 oz) Camomile
  • 3.5g ( 1⁄8 oz) Coffee beans

Method:

Infuse the gin with camomile for thirty minutes, and the vermouths and bitter with the coffee separately for the same amount of time. Fine strain the infusions into a mixing glass and stir with ice, ensuring that the flavours are well balanced. Fine strain into an old fashioned glass with an ice block. Garnish with orange twist.
